説明 | A Church of England Cathedral in Wells, Somerset. It is the seat of the Bishop of Bath and Wells who lives in the nearby Bishop's Palace. It was built between 1175 and 1490. It was described as one of "the most poetic of the English Cathedrals".The first church was on this site in 705. Construction began in the 10th century and was largely complete by 1239. Since then it has gone under several expansions and renovations. It is a Grade I listed building.Wells was used as a location in the movie Hot Fuzz starring Simon Pegg and Nick Frost.
